Output d29684d26e2cf774fd27f3082081084fb4780b4e01cf640c15fec2830ff3ac02:1

value
66505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ad5774e8bf810dc37c84ccaef469a6a34cf774dd OP_EQUAL
address
A8EpLAybTbuhLYNY5cgm2e62F2uxTeZuS1
transaction
d29684d26e2cf774fd27f3082081084fb4780b4e01cf640c15fec2830ff3ac02